Reenie i decided to try to do one thing today that i couldnt do before just liek you had said on your last posting. But by the time I read this it was late and I was at a loss as to what I could do. I'm so busy and tonight was a meeting night. I ran up my stairs to change into my new size 8 casual jeans and then ran to the car & off to the meeting i went. while I was thinking I was sitting with my leggs crossed with one foot tucked behind the calf of my leg, waiting for the meeting to start I crossed my arms over my chest and grabbed ahold of my sides. What could I do tonight that i couldnt do before I wondered? I bent over & picked up my pocket book off the floor and set it next to me on the space between me & the arm of the chair. Then I decided I better hop up & and run up the stairs to grab a water from the machine before the meeting started. One of my friends was heading there too so we gabbed all the way to the top. Then it was rush down stairs to get back to the meeting. There was this cute guy there so I just had swish my tuchsy just alittle bit. hehehe I'm abit of a flirt. All of a sudden it hit me! Everything I had done between reading Reenie's post and getting to the flirting part was things I couldn't do before! If I'd ever tryied to cross my legs let alone tuck the foot behind the calf I would have split myself down the middle for sure I would have broken something important. And bend over to pick up the pocket book? phuleaseeeee i would have had to take a blood pressure pill. Hey did you catch the one about tucking my pocket book next to me in the seat of my chair??? it would ahve had to have its own chair before. Then rushing up while talking with a friend up stairs????? I could still talk let alone breath at the top! Rushing down the stairs was never in my vocabulary before either. No kind of rushing unless it was dinner time was on my list of things to do. And while I've always been alittle bit of a flirt now I get some results! Always a pleasure! If I'd ever tried to swish my tooshy before I might have knocked down 1/2 the people in the room and some walls too. life is good.

Pamela, You crack me up. I find that I'm starting to take things for granted and I don't want to do that. I just presume that I will fit in any chair now. Remember when we used to size up the chairs when we walked in a room to make sure they would hold our weight? I remember standing up with one of those plastic patio chairs still stuck to my butt and having to pry it off my ass with both hands. Funny now, not so funny then. I park in smaller spaces now. Not because I have a smaller vehicle, it's the same one I had before surgery, but I don't have to open the door as wide to get in and out. Before, I had to circle the parking lot to find a spot close to the door as well as wide enough to allow me to get my vehicle in and open the door to it's full width. Connie

Pam, Last night I was at my sister's house for a family dinner. While the adults were talking around the table, I went to play with the kids. We ended up playing a game where my niece and nephew, who are two and four, pushed me across the kitchen, around a couple of corners and down a long hall while I sat in a rolling desk chair. They were putting me in "jail". My 2 year old niece could push me all the way by herself. Once they put me in jail, I would "escape" and chase after them in the chair, rolling down the hall while they ran and screamed. Before surgery, there was no way they could have pushed nearly 300 pounds around the house and no way I could have chased them over and over again. Connie
